Intern Cohort Arrival — Reception Brief

The summer intern cohort for Calverlight Media arrives Monday at 09:00, fourteen people in total. Direct them to the Juniper Room on Level 2 for induction; refreshments are already arranged. Their permanent badges will be issued after lunch, so for the morning they will need escorted access. To let the group through the Level 2 door, use the temporary code below.

staff pass of fajof-fawif = bdg-ES-2

FINANCE REVIEW SUMMARY — PILOT CHURN

Churn in the Larkspur pilot exceeded forecast, concentrated among small accounts onboarded in the first wave. Revenue impact is modest; acquisition spend on the cohort is written off. Retention fixes ship next cycle. Margin on remaining pilot accounts holds above plan. The board should read the confidential note below before the pilot go/no-go decision.

board note of kawig-tahog: Ulairax Works is in early talks to buy Noriusix Works for about $31.4 million. The Pelmir launch date is April 2, and nothing goes to the press before then.

## Authentication

The Whistlegate audio-guide app authenticates against the gallery API on launch. Tokens rotate every 12 hours. If visitors report blank tour stops, auth is the first suspect: check the token age before anything else. Refresh via the admin console or the rotate script in `ops/`. Do not reuse exhibit-kiosk credentials for the mobile app. For emergency manual calls during an incident, authenticate with the token below.

login token, yajeg-fawif: eyJhbGciOiJIUzI1NiIsInR5cCI6IkpXVCJ9.eyJzdWIiOiIEdPQYnZXaZIn0.HSRTnYZBx0Qc

Night-shift staff: Floor 4 of the Tellhaven Building opens this week. After 21:00, access is via the rear stairwell only; the lifts are locked out overnight during the settling period. Complete a walk-through of the new floor once per shift and log it. The stairwell keypad accepts the code below.

badge for yahop-fawep: bdg-XBKXI-68071